EPS exam centric demonstrators set Minister Prakash Jwala’s vehicle on fire in Balkumari (Photos)

Kathmandu: The furious youths, regarding the Employment Permit System (EPS) exam, have set the vehicle of a minister in Balkumari.

The demonstrators put fire to the vehicle, with the number plate Ba 2 Jha 5861, of the Minister for Physical Infrastructure and Transport Prakash Jwala. This has created a stressful environment in Balkumari.

The people put fire in the Minister’s vehicle. They were the applicants for the EPS exam. They had applied for the shipbuilding exam in Korea.

But, only 18 people among the applicants were allowed to take part in the exam. The rest of the applicants began the demonstration.
